Get PriceZambia has a wide range of natural resources including copper cobalt silver uranium lead coal zinc gold and emerald In fact it is one of the main producers of semi precious gemstones and cobalt The country is also recognized internationally as a major producer of tourmaline amethyst and aquamarine

Get PriceAgriculture forestry and fishing Agriculture Agricultural pursuits employ the majority of the country s labour force Zambia has a vast land and natural resource base although only about one sixth of the country s arable land is under cultivation Farms range in size from household farms to large commercial farms

Get PriceThe Department of Climate Change and Natural Resources is in the Zambian Ministry of Lands and Natural Resources The Department is responsible for coordination and implementation of the National Policy on Climate Change of 2024 the National Biodiversity Strategy and Action Plan of 2024 as well as the National Policy on Wetlands of 2024

Get PriceZambia has a number of metal resources which include copper cobalt lead gold silver uranium and zinc Various other natural resources for the country include coal emeralds and hydropower Zambia Natural Hazards Zambia experiences tropical storms from November to April The country has other natural hazards which include periodic droughts
Get PriceZambia is endowed with a range of energy resources particularly woodlands and forests water coal and renewable sources such as geothermal wind and solar energy and has the potential to generate about 6 000 megawatts MW
